Built over 200 years ago, Diggi Palace was the townhouse of the Thakurs of Diggi. It has been lovingly restored and is famous as the venue for the Jaipur Literature Festival since 2006.

The annual Jaipur Literature Festival held here is the world's largest free literary event. The palace garden hosts intimate cultural events year-round. Features a charming cafe and boutique shop. Offers budget-friendly heritage accommodation.
